    Milpa, Pepitas will shut doors to diners — but menus will be back with Boca 31 in a new ghost kitchen

    By Juan Betancourt Staff Writer,

    6 hours ago
    https://img.particlenews.com/image.php?url=2o26LL_0uCSHRgB00
    Dishes at Milpa Kitchen & Cantina Courtesy photo/Milpa Kitchen & Cantina

    Milpa Kitchen & Cantina and Pepitas Vegan Taqueria will close their storefronts in July as the owners merge the businesses into a ghost kitchen business.

    Milpa will close on July 21, and Pepitas is expected to close July 14.
